Can installing a hot water recirculation pump in my Little River home help prevent pipe joint leaks?
While a recirculation pump's primary job is to deliver hot water faster, it can indirectly help. By reducing the time cold water sits stagnant in your pipes waiting to heat up, it minimizes thermal contraction and expansion cycles that can stress pipe joints over time. For a direct solution to existing leaks, our plumbing inspection and repair services are the best course of action.
My sump pump failed during a storm. Can you repair it, or do I need a full replacement?
Absolutely, we can handle both. As your local plumbing experts, we'll first inspect your faulty sump pump to diagnose the issue—often it's a stuck switch, clogged intake, or motor problem we can repair. If the unit is old or damaged beyond cost-effective repair, we'll recommend a reliable replacement installation to ensure your Little River basement stays dry, especially during our heavy coastal rains.
